    Animal Crossing: City Folk

    Game » consists of 8 releases. Released Nov 16, 2008

    Animal Crossing comes to the Wii as a sequel to the original GameCube and DS versions. Featuring a host of new features such as improved online play, a new voice chat option through the use of Wii Speak, a city for players to visit,and new holidays.
